La Crosse, KS hail history
Every figure below is from the NOAA NCEI Storm Events Database — the official NWS record — counting events recorded within 10 miles of the La Crosse city centroid, 1950 to present.
Hail by year — last 15 years
| Year | Hail events ≤ 10 mi | Largest hail |
|---|---|---|
| 2026 | 0 | — |
| 2025 | 1 | 1.00" (quarter) |
| 2024 | 0 | — |
| 2023 | 7 | 1.75" (golf ball) |
| 2022 | 3 | 1.75" (golf ball) |
| 2021 | 8 | 1.75" (golf ball) |
| 2020 | 5 | 2.00" (hen egg) |
| 2019 | 3 | 1.25" (half dollar) |
| 2018 | 9 | 1.75" (golf ball) |
| 2017 | 4 | 1.75" (golf ball) |
| 2016 | 3 | 1.25" (half dollar) |
| 2015 | 4 | 1.00" (quarter) |
| 2014 | 6 | 1.75" (golf ball) |
| 2013 | 8 | 2.00" (hen egg) |
| 2012 | 5 | 1.50" (ping pong ball) |
Note: the current and prior year reflect the latest NCEI compile and grow as NWS finalizes reports; same-day activity appears on this site's storm-day pages before it reaches this table.
Wind and tornado record
- 66 thunderstorm-wind events, strongest 90 mph, most recent 2025-07-21.
- 29 tornado events, most recent 2023-09-19.
